Stayed at the Hilton several times. The Oceanfront rooms are nice. Go for a Jr. Suite if you can. Great sale right now! Staff are wonderful and golf is right across the street. Only drawback is pretty rocky waterfront with surf.

I do not like the Westin Cancun as much as the Hilton, as it is located near the club Med and rooms arent as beautiful as the Hilton rooms. but, I have always been upgraded at the Hilton Cancun to the Villas, so I am biased.

If you want a Westin at CUN, pick the Lagunamar, as I always have wanted to stay there, but I am kind of pro Hilton because of the Gold VIP status I held.

There are reports in the FT Hilton forum, and on TripAdvisor, that the beach has been rebuilt, and not only in front of the Hilton but north as well. Lots of sand was pumped ashore. I will see for myself in 12 days.
